人工智能对话系统中的对话质量评估方法

在人工智能技术飞速发展的今天,人工智能对话系统已成为我们日常生活中不可或缺的一部分。从智能客服、智能助手到智能家居,人工智能对话系统无处不在。然而,如何评估这些对话系统的对话质量,成为了人工智能领域的一个重要课题。本文将介绍几种常见的人工智能对话系统中的对话质量评估方法,并探讨其优缺点。

一、人工评估

人工评估是指由人类评估者对对话系统的对话质量进行评价。这种方法具有直观、易操作等优点,但同时也存在以下缺点:

  1. 主观性强:不同评估者对同一对话内容的评价可能存在较大差异,导致评估结果不够客观。

  2. 评估效率低:人工评估需要大量人力和时间,无法满足大规模对话系统的评估需求。

  3. 可扩展性差:随着对话系统规模的扩大,人工评估的难度和成本将大幅增加。

二、基于关键词匹配的评估方法

基于关键词匹配的评估方法主要通过分析对话内容中的关键词,对对话质量进行评估。具体步骤如下:

  1. 提取关键词:根据对话内容,提取出与对话主题相关的关键词。

  2. 建立关键词库:将提取出的关键词进行分类整理,形成关键词库。

  3. 评估对话质量:将对话内容与关键词库进行匹配,根据匹配结果对对话质量进行评分。

优点:

  1. 简单易行:基于关键词匹配的评估方法操作简单,易于实现。

  2. 速度快:相比人工评估,该方法具有较高的评估效率。

缺点:

  1. 评估结果受关键词选择影响较大:关键词的选择会直接影响评估结果的准确性。

  2. 无法全面评估对话质量:仅通过关键词匹配无法全面评估对话质量,可能忽略一些重要信息。

三、基于情感分析的评估方法

基于情感分析的评估方法通过分析对话内容中的情感倾向,对对话质量进行评估。具体步骤如下:

  1. 提取情感词:从对话内容中提取出具有情感倾向的词语。

  2. 构建情感词典:将提取出的情感词进行分类整理,形成情感词典。

  3. 评估对话质量:根据对话内容中的情感词典,计算情感倾向得分,进而评估对话质量。

优点:

  1. 全面评估对话质量:基于情感分析的评估方法可以全面评估对话质量,包括情感表达、语气等方面。

  2. 客观性较强:情感词典的构建具有一定的客观性,评估结果相对较为客观。

缺点:

  1. 情感词典的构建难度较大:情感词典的构建需要大量人工标注和整理,工作量较大。

  2. 情感分析结果受上下文影响:情感分析结果可能受到上下文的影响,导致评估结果不够准确。

四、基于机器学习的评估方法

基于机器学习的评估方法通过训练机器学习模型,对对话质量进行评估。具体步骤如下:

  1. 数据收集:收集大量对话数据,包括对话内容、对话质量标签等。

  2. 特征提取:从对话内容中提取出与对话质量相关的特征。

  3. 训练模型:使用机器学习算法对特征和标签进行训练,构建对话质量评估模型。

  4. 评估对话质量:将待评估对话的特征输入模型,得到对话质量评分。

优点:

  1. 自动化程度高:基于机器学习的评估方法可以实现自动化评估,提高评估效率。

  2. 可扩展性强:随着训练数据的增加,模型可以不断优化,提高评估准确性。

缺点:

  1. 需要大量训练数据:机器学习模型的训练需要大量高质量的数据,数据收集和标注成本较高。

  2. 模型泛化能力受限制:模型在训练过程中可能存在过拟合现象,导致泛化能力受限。

综上所述,人工智能对话系统中的对话质量评估方法各有优缺点。在实际应用中,可以根据具体需求选择合适的评估方法。未来,随着人工智能技术的不断发展,有望出现更加高效、准确的对话质量评估方法。

猜你喜欢:AI语音开放平台